A Barometer for Garnet Amphibolites and Garnet Granulites
Authors:BOHLEN  STEVEN R; LIOTTA  JUDITH J
Institution:Department of Earth and Space Sciences, The State University of New York Stony Brook, New York 11794
Abstract:new barometer based on the equilibrium: Formula has been calibrated with experiments conducted in the piston-cylinderapparatus. Reversed equilibria have been obtained using well-calibrated2-54 cm NaCl furnace assemblies, Ag80Pd20capsules withfO2 bufferedat or near iron-wustite. The equilibrium is located between10.6–10.8,12.0–12.2, 13.2–13.4 and 14.2–14.4kb, at 800, 900, 1000, and 1100?C, respectively. The barometer is applicable in both garnet-bearing amphibolitesand granulites. Its greatest potential is in garnet amphiboliteswherein multi-variant amphibole-bearing mineral assemblagesdo not define pressure and few, if any, well-calibrated barometersare available. Application of the garnet-rutile-ilmenite-plagioclase-quartzbarometer in amphibolite and granulite terranes yields geologicallyreasonable pressures that are in agreement with other well-calibratedbarometers in those terranes where comparisons can be made.
